Hi Everyone, I went ahead and ran a series of performance tests on this patch to help the community understand the value.Here's a summary of what have completed and am happy to run some more to keep the patch moving. I have not yet reviewed the code as I wanted to make sure it provided good benefit first and it does for sure. I will be reviewing shortly. Here is a summary of my tests: * Kioxia CM7 drives https://americas.kioxia.com/content/dam/kioxia/shared/business/ssd/enterprise-ssd/asset/productbrief/eSSD-CM7-V-product-brief.pdf * Dual Socket Xeon 8368 2.4GHz 256G RAM * Results are the average of just 2 60 second runs per data point, if interest continues I can re-run to eliminate any potential anomalies * I used 8 fio jobs per disk and 2 group_thread_cnt per disk so when reading the graph, for example, 8DR5_patch_64j15gtc means an 8 Disk RAID5 run against the patch with 64 fio jobs and group-thread_cnt set to 16. 'base' in the name is md-next branch as of yesterday. * Sample fio command: fio --filename=/dev/md0 --direct=1 --output=/root/remote/8DR5_patch_64j16gtc_1/randrw_131072_1.json --rw=randrw --bs=131072 --ioengine=libaio --ramp_time=3 --runtime=60 --iodepth=1 --numjobs=64 --time_based --group_reporting --name=131072_1_randrw --output-format=json --numa_cpu_nodes=0 Results: https://photos.app.goo.gl/Cip1rU3spbD8nvG28 -Paul
